I too work at a Dealership and in the northeast region i am seeing quite a few FR-S automatics in inventory that are actually AT dealerships.. not hundreds.. but like almost one or two at most dealerships. Its the Manuals that are RARE right now. There's only like 10 on the ground in a 600 mile radius of my dealership.. the rest are all either transit/PORT or not yet built.. So guys.. just have patience.. If you order your.. you WILL get it.. it will just take alot of time right now.. in 7 months.. there will be plenty so if you want it "first".. its a waiting game. We let our customers know this.. because I'd rather have them expect a long time.. than tell them a shorter time and then have their hopes dashed.. not cool.
